ONE HUNDRED LOTTERY TICKETS ARE SOLD FOR $5.00 EACH. ONE PRIZE OF $300
WILL BE AWARDED. STEVE PURCHASES ONE TICKET. FIND HIS EXPECTATION.

Respuesta :

angstar4
angstar4 angstar4
  • 04-08-2022
1/100 tickets = 1% chance = 0.01
$5 spent on 1 ticket

0.01(300) - 5
3-5
-$2
